Here’s a bit of a review from ANDPOP.com of the CD:
This disc is a sultry club romp that will keep Britney’s fans satisfied until her new album, tentatively titled The Original Doll, supposedly hits stores in 2006. Fans of dance music will also get their money’s worth with 11 mixes from top DJs like Jacques Lu Cont and Hex Hector.
Most of the remixes are from In The Zone. Because it’s Britney’s most “grown up” CD, the songs are sensual and seductive, making for good vocals to remix.
The strongest mix on the CD is Bill Hamel’s version of “Touch of my Hand.” Britney’s smooth, low voice offset by flying ethereal techno chords creates a sexy melody that invades the listener’s senses. Turn this one up.
